Swimming Pools

Why do we permit swimming pools?

We want to ensure that proper safety measures are in place for your family, your neighbors, and even for our furry friends. We will check for a proper barrier, make sure alarms are installed per state regulations, and the state will ensure that the electrical work is done correctly. Furthermore, we will verify that the proposed location of the swimming pool meets the standards outlined in the Rutherford County Zoning Ordinance and that the proposed location does not encroach upon septic systems, easements, etc.

When do you need a permit for a swimming pool?

If you are installing and in-ground or an above-ground swimming pool, that holds at least 36 inches of water, then you need a building permit.

Will you you need an electrical permit?

In most cases, an electrical permit will be required. Because the state performs Rutherford County's electrical inspections, we recommend reaching out to a state electrical inspector for clarification.
